Actor Fred Willard is out of jail, and has been fired from the PBS show "Market Warriors."
The 72 year old was arrested in Hollywood Wednesday night, accused of committing a lewd act in an adult theater.
Jeannie Wolfe, Celebrity Columnist "all the late-night guys, everybody's going to make jokes about this!"
Willard's Publicist says the actor "did nothing in any violation of any law."
Rapper and Actor Ice-T is releasing his documentary in the UK today, titled "Something From Nothing - The Art of Rap."
Ice-T's directorial debut includes interviews with Grand Master Flash, run DMC, Snoop Dog, and Eminem.
